QUOTE A divided City Council is heading to a showdown on a controversial ordinance that would require inspections of rental properties every three years. The council is set to consider the ordinance at its meeting next week. Council members Paul Przybylinski, Tracie Tillman and Gene Simmons voiced their opposition to the proposed ordinance. “This is to protect our tenants,” said Councilwoman Dalia Zygas, D-at large, who is the ordinance’s sponsor. “This is to make sure that all living units meet minimum living standards, and most of the landlords will have no trouble with this.” However, the council heard from a string of landlords upset with the proposal. |
